Why is my 7-year-old male dog losing weight all of a sudden?

I've noticed that my 7-year-old male dog has started losing weight quite suddenly, despite having a good appetite and eating his usual amount of food. This change happened over the past couple of weeks and I'm beginning to get concerned that something might be wrong. Could this be a sign of a health issue, or is there something I should be looking out for that might explain his weight loss?

Your dog's sudden weight loss despite a good appetite is indeed concerning and could be a sign of an underlying health issue.

  • Sudden weight changes in pets can be an indicator of health problems.
  • Maintaining an appetite yet losing weight is unusual and warrants further investigation.
  • Timely evaluation by a vet can uncover possible causes and treatments.

It's important to note that unexplained weight loss in dogs can be related to various health conditions such as diabetes, hyperthyroidism, or gastrointestinal issues. Even though your dog is eating normally, the body might not be absorbing nutrients as it should, or there may be other metabolic concerns at play. Consulting with a veterinarian can help identify the underlying cause and ensure that your pet gets the right care and treatment.

Frequently Asked Questions

  • What could cause my dog to lose weight despite eating well?

    Several conditions such as diabetes, hyperthyroidism, or malabsorption issues could cause this symptom. It's best to consult with a veterinarian to determine the exact cause.

  • Should I change my dog's diet if he is losing weight?

    Before making any dietary changes, it's essential to consult with a vet to identify any health issues that might need treatment first. Once diagnosed, your vet may recommend dietary adjustments.

  • How urgent is unexplained weight loss in a dog?

    While not every case is an immediate emergency, it is important to seek veterinary advice promptly to rule out serious conditions and start appropriate treatments.
